| /*
 | ||||
|  * ISO C 99 <stdint.h> for platforms that lack it. | ||||
|  * <https://pubs.opengroup.org/onlinepubs/9699919799/basedefs/stdint.h.html>
 | ||||
|  */ | ||||
| 
 | ||||
| #ifndef _@GUARD_PREFIX@_STDINT_H | ||||
| 
 | ||||
| #if __GNUC__ >= 3 | ||||
| @PRAGMA_SYSTEM_HEADER@ | ||||
| #endif | ||||
| @PRAGMA_COLUMNS@ | ||||
| 
 | ||||
| /* When including a system file that in turn includes <inttypes.h>,
 | ||||
|    use the system <inttypes.h>, not our substitute.  This avoids | ||||
|    problems with (for example) VMS, whose <sys/bitypes.h> includes | ||||
|    <inttypes.h>.  */ | ||||
| #define _GL_JUST_INCLUDE_SYSTEM_INTTYPES_H | ||||
| 
 | ||||
| /* On Android (Bionic libc), <sys/types.h> includes this file before
 | ||||
|    having defined 'time_t'.  Therefore in this case avoid including | ||||
|    other system header files; just include the system's <stdint.h>. | ||||
|    Ideally we should test __BIONIC__ here, but it is only defined after | ||||
|    <sys/cdefs.h> has been included; hence test __ANDROID__ instead.  */ | ||||
| #if defined __ANDROID__ && defined _GL_INCLUDING_SYS_TYPES_H | ||||
| # @INCLUDE_NEXT@ @NEXT_STDINT_H@ | ||||
| #else | ||||
| 
 | ||||
| /* Get those types that are already defined in other system include
 | ||||
|    files, so that we can "#define int8_t signed char" below without | ||||
|    worrying about a later system include file containing a "typedef | ||||
|    signed char int8_t;" that will get messed up by our macro.  Our | ||||
|    macros should all be consistent with the system versions, except | ||||
|    for the "fast" types and macros, which we recommend against using | ||||
|    in public interfaces due to compiler differences.  */ | ||||
| 
 | ||||
| #if @HAVE_STDINT_H@ | ||||
| # if defined __sgi && ! defined __c99 | ||||
|    /* Bypass IRIX's <stdint.h> if in C89 mode, since it merely annoys users
 | ||||
|       with "This header file is to be used only for c99 mode compilations" | ||||
|       diagnostics.  */ | ||||
| #  define __STDINT_H__ | ||||
| # endif | ||||
| 
 | ||||
|   /* Some pre-C++11 <stdint.h> implementations need this.  */ | ||||
| # ifdef __cplusplus | ||||
| #  ifndef __STDC_CONSTANT_MACROS | ||||
| #   define __STDC_CONSTANT_MACROS 1 | ||||
| #  endif | ||||
| #  ifndef __STDC_LIMIT_MACROS | ||||
| #   define __STDC_LIMIT_MACROS 1 | ||||
| #  endif | ||||
| # endif | ||||
| 
 | ||||
|   /* Other systems may have an incomplete or buggy <stdint.h>.
 | ||||
|      Include it before <inttypes.h>, since any "#include <stdint.h>" | ||||
|      in <inttypes.h> would reinclude us, skipping our contents because | ||||
|      _@GUARD_PREFIX@_STDINT_H is defined. | ||||
|      The include_next requires a split double-inclusion guard.  */ | ||||
| # @INCLUDE_NEXT@ @NEXT_STDINT_H@ | ||||
| #endif | ||||
| 
 | ||||
| #if ! defined _@GUARD_PREFIX@_STDINT_H && ! defined _GL_JUST_INCLUDE_SYSTEM_STDINT_H | ||||
| #define _@GUARD_PREFIX@_STDINT_H | ||||
| 
 | ||||
| /* Get SCHAR_MIN, SCHAR_MAX, UCHAR_MAX, INT_MIN, INT_MAX,
 | ||||
|    LONG_MIN, LONG_MAX, ULONG_MAX, _GL_INTEGER_WIDTH.  */ | ||||
| #include <limits.h> | ||||
| 
 | ||||
| /* Override WINT_MIN and WINT_MAX if gnulib's <wchar.h> or <wctype.h> overrides
 | ||||
|    wint_t.  */ | ||||
| #if @GNULIB_OVERRIDES_WINT_T@ | ||||
| # undef WINT_MIN | ||||
| # undef WINT_MAX | ||||
| # define WINT_MIN 0x0U | ||||
| # define WINT_MAX 0xffffffffU | ||||
| #endif | ||||
| 
 | ||||
| #if ! @HAVE_C99_STDINT_H@ | ||||
| 
 | ||||
| /* <sys/types.h> defines some of the stdint.h types as well, on glibc,
 | ||||
|    IRIX 6.5, and OpenBSD 3.8 (via <machine/types.h>). | ||||
|    AIX 5.2 <sys/types.h> isn't needed and causes troubles. | ||||
|    Mac OS X 10.4.6 <sys/types.h> includes <stdint.h> (which is us), but | ||||
|    relies on the system <stdint.h> definitions, so include | ||||
|    <sys/types.h> after @NEXT_STDINT_H@.  */ | ||||
| # if @HAVE_SYS_TYPES_H@ && ! defined _AIX | ||||
| #  include <sys/types.h> | ||||
| # endif | ||||
| 
 | ||||
| # if @HAVE_INTTYPES_H@ | ||||
|   /* In OpenBSD 3.8, <inttypes.h> includes <machine/types.h>, which defines
 | ||||
|      int{8,16,32,64}_t, uint{8,16,32,64}_t and __BIT_TYPES_DEFINED__. | ||||
|      <inttypes.h> also defines intptr_t and uintptr_t.  */ | ||||
| #  include <inttypes.h> | ||||
| # elif @HAVE_SYS_INTTYPES_H@ | ||||
|   /* Solaris 7 <sys/inttypes.h> has the types except the *_fast*_t types, and
 | ||||
|      the macros except for *_FAST*_*, INTPTR_MIN, PTRDIFF_MIN, PTRDIFF_MAX.  */ | ||||
| #  include <sys/inttypes.h> | ||||
| # endif | ||||
| 
 | ||||
| # if @HAVE_SYS_BITYPES_H@ && ! defined __BIT_TYPES_DEFINED__ | ||||
|   /* Linux libc4 >= 4.6.7 and libc5 have a <sys/bitypes.h> that defines
 | ||||
|      int{8,16,32,64}_t and __BIT_TYPES_DEFINED__.  In libc5 >= 5.2.2 it is | ||||
|      included by <sys/types.h>.  */ | ||||
| #  include <sys/bitypes.h> | ||||
| # endif | ||||
| 
 | ||||
| # undef _GL_JUST_INCLUDE_SYSTEM_INTTYPES_H | ||||
| 
 | ||||
| /* Minimum and maximum values for an integer type under the usual assumption.
 | ||||
|    Return an unspecified value if BITS == 0, adding a check to pacify | ||||
|    picky compilers.  */ | ||||
| 
 | ||||
| /* These are separate macros, because if you try to merge these macros into
 | ||||
|    a single one, HP-UX cc rejects the resulting expression in constant | ||||
|    expressions.  */ | ||||
| # define _STDINT_UNSIGNED_MIN(bits, zero) \ | ||||
|     (zero) | ||||
| # define _STDINT_SIGNED_MIN(bits, zero) \ | ||||
|     (~ _STDINT_MAX (1, bits, zero)) | ||||
| 
 | ||||
| # define _STDINT_MAX(signed, bits, zero) \ | ||||
|     (((((zero) + 1) << ((bits) ? (bits) - 1 - (signed) : 0)) - 1) * 2 + 1) | ||||
| 
 | ||||
| #if !GNULIB_defined_stdint_types | ||||
| 
 | ||||
| /* 7.18.1.1. Exact-width integer types */ | ||||
| 
 | ||||
| /* Here we assume a standard architecture where the hardware integer
 | ||||
|    types have 8, 16, 32, optionally 64 bits.  */ | ||||
| 
 | ||||
| # undef int8_t | ||||
| # undef uint8_t | ||||
| typedef signed char gl_int8_t; | ||||
| typedef unsigned char gl_uint8_t; | ||||
| # define int8_t gl_int8_t | ||||
| # define uint8_t gl_uint8_t | ||||
| 
 | ||||
| # undef int16_t | ||||
| # undef uint16_t | ||||
| typedef short int gl_int16_t; | ||||
| typedef unsigned short int gl_uint16_t; | ||||
| # define int16_t gl_int16_t | ||||
| # define uint16_t gl_uint16_t | ||||
| 
 | ||||
| # undef int32_t | ||||
| # undef uint32_t | ||||
| typedef int gl_int32_t; | ||||
| typedef unsigned int gl_uint32_t; | ||||
| # define int32_t gl_int32_t | ||||
| # define uint32_t gl_uint32_t | ||||
| 
 | ||||
| /* If the system defines INT64_MAX, assume int64_t works.  That way,
 | ||||
|    if the underlying platform defines int64_t to be a 64-bit long long | ||||
|    int, the code below won't mistakenly define it to be a 64-bit long | ||||
|    int, which would mess up C++ name mangling.  We must use #ifdef | ||||
|    rather than #if, to avoid an error with HP-UX 10.20 cc.  */ | ||||
| 
 | ||||
| # ifdef INT64_MAX | ||||
| #  define GL_INT64_T | ||||
| # else | ||||
| /* Do not undefine int64_t if gnulib is not being used with 64-bit
 | ||||
|    types, since otherwise it breaks platforms like Tandem/NSK.  */ | ||||
| #  if LONG_MAX >> 31 >> 31 == 1 | ||||
| #   undef int64_t | ||||
| typedef long int gl_int64_t; | ||||
| #   define int64_t gl_int64_t | ||||
| #   define GL_INT64_T | ||||
| #  elif defined _MSC_VER | ||||
| #   undef int64_t | ||||
| typedef __int64 gl_int64_t; | ||||
| #   define int64_t gl_int64_t | ||||
| #   define GL_INT64_T | ||||
| #  else | ||||
| #   undef int64_t | ||||
| typedef long long int gl_int64_t; | ||||
| #   define int64_t gl_int64_t | ||||
| #   define GL_INT64_T | ||||
| #  endif | ||||
| # endif | ||||
| 
 | ||||
| # ifdef UINT64_MAX | ||||
| #  define GL_UINT64_T | ||||
| # else | ||||
| #  if ULONG_MAX >> 31 >> 31 >> 1 == 1 | ||||
| #   undef uint64_t | ||||
| typedef unsigned long int gl_uint64_t; | ||||
| #   define uint64_t gl_uint64_t | ||||
| #   define GL_UINT64_T | ||||
| #  elif defined _MSC_VER | ||||
| #   undef uint64_t | ||||
| typedef unsigned __int64 gl_uint64_t; | ||||
| #   define uint64_t gl_uint64_t | ||||
| #   define GL_UINT64_T | ||||
| #  else | ||||
| #   undef uint64_t | ||||
| typedef unsigned long long int gl_uint64_t; | ||||
| #   define uint64_t gl_uint64_t | ||||
| #   define GL_UINT64_T | ||||
| #  endif | ||||
| # endif | ||||
| 
 | ||||
| /* Avoid collision with Solaris 2.5.1 <pthread.h> etc.  */ | ||||
| # define _UINT8_T | ||||
| # define _UINT32_T | ||||
| # define _UINT64_T | ||||
| 
 | ||||
| 
 | ||||
| /* 7.18.1.2. Minimum-width integer types */ | ||||
| 
 | ||||
| /* Here we assume a standard architecture where the hardware integer
 | ||||
|    types have 8, 16, 32, optionally 64 bits. Therefore the leastN_t types | ||||
|    are the same as the corresponding N_t types.  */ | ||||
| 
 | ||||
| # undef int_least8_t | ||||
| # undef uint_least8_t | ||||
| # undef int_least16_t | ||||
| # undef uint_least16_t | ||||
| # undef int_least32_t | ||||
| # undef uint_least32_t | ||||
| # undef int_least64_t | ||||
| # undef uint_least64_t | ||||
| # define int_least8_t int8_t | ||||
| # define uint_least8_t uint8_t | ||||
| # define int_least16_t int16_t | ||||
| # define uint_least16_t uint16_t | ||||
| # define int_least32_t int32_t | ||||
| # define uint_least32_t uint32_t | ||||
| # ifdef GL_INT64_T | ||||
| #  define int_least64_t int64_t | ||||
| # endif | ||||
| # ifdef GL_UINT64_T | ||||
| #  define uint_least64_t uint64_t | ||||
| # endif | ||||
| 
 | ||||
| /* 7.18.1.3. Fastest minimum-width integer types */ | ||||
| 
 | ||||
| /* Note: Other <stdint.h> substitutes may define these types differently.
 | ||||
|    It is not recommended to use these types in public header files. */ | ||||
| 
 | ||||
| /* Here we assume a standard architecture where the hardware integer
 | ||||
|    types have 8, 16, 32, optionally 64 bits. Therefore the fastN_t types | ||||
|    are taken from the same list of types.  The following code normally | ||||
|    uses types consistent with glibc, as that lessens the chance of | ||||
|    incompatibility with older GNU hosts.  */ | ||||
| 
 | ||||
| # undef int_fast8_t | ||||
| # undef uint_fast8_t | ||||
| # undef int_fast16_t | ||||
| # undef uint_fast16_t | ||||
| # undef int_fast32_t | ||||
| # undef uint_fast32_t | ||||
| # undef int_fast64_t | ||||
| # undef uint_fast64_t | ||||
| typedef signed char gl_int_fast8_t; | ||||
| typedef unsigned char gl_uint_fast8_t; | ||||
| 
 | ||||
| # ifdef __sun | ||||
| /* Define types compatible with SunOS 5.10, so that code compiled under
 | ||||
|    earlier SunOS versions works with code compiled under SunOS 5.10.  */ | ||||
| typedef int gl_int_fast32_t; | ||||
| typedef unsigned int gl_uint_fast32_t; | ||||
| # else | ||||
| typedef long int gl_int_fast32_t; | ||||
| typedef unsigned long int gl_uint_fast32_t; | ||||
| # endif | ||||
| typedef gl_int_fast32_t gl_int_fast16_t; | ||||
| typedef gl_uint_fast32_t gl_uint_fast16_t; | ||||
| 
 | ||||
| # define int_fast8_t gl_int_fast8_t | ||||
| # define uint_fast8_t gl_uint_fast8_t | ||||
| # define int_fast16_t gl_int_fast16_t | ||||
| # define uint_fast16_t gl_uint_fast16_t | ||||
| # define int_fast32_t gl_int_fast32_t | ||||
| # define uint_fast32_t gl_uint_fast32_t | ||||
| # ifdef GL_INT64_T | ||||
| #  define int_fast64_t int64_t | ||||
| # endif | ||||
| # ifdef GL_UINT64_T | ||||
| #  define uint_fast64_t uint64_t | ||||
| # endif | ||||
| 
 | ||||
| /* 7.18.1.4. Integer types capable of holding object pointers */ | ||||
| 
 | ||||
| /* kLIBC's <stdint.h> defines _INTPTR_T_DECLARED and needs its own
 | ||||
|    definitions of intptr_t and uintptr_t (which use int and unsigned) | ||||
|    to avoid clashes with declarations of system functions like sbrk. | ||||
|    Similarly, mingw 5.22 <crtdefs.h> defines _INTPTR_T_DEFINED and | ||||
|    _UINTPTR_T_DEFINED and needs its own definitions of intptr_t and | ||||
|    uintptr_t to avoid conflicting declarations of system functions like | ||||
|    _findclose in <io.h>.  */ | ||||
| # if !((defined __KLIBC__ && defined _INTPTR_T_DECLARED) \ | ||||
|        || (defined __MINGW32__ && defined _INTPTR_T_DEFINED && defined _UINTPTR_T_DEFINED)) | ||||
| #  undef intptr_t | ||||
| #  undef uintptr_t | ||||
| #  ifdef _WIN64 | ||||
| typedef long long int gl_intptr_t; | ||||
| typedef unsigned long long int gl_uintptr_t; | ||||
| #  else | ||||
| typedef long int gl_intptr_t; | ||||
| typedef unsigned long int gl_uintptr_t; | ||||
| #  endif | ||||
| #  define intptr_t gl_intptr_t | ||||
| #  define uintptr_t gl_uintptr_t | ||||
| # endif | ||||
| 
 | ||||
| /* 7.18.1.5. Greatest-width integer types */ | ||||
| 
 | ||||
| /* Note: These types are compiler dependent. It may be unwise to use them in
 | ||||
|    public header files. */ | ||||
| 
 | ||||
| /* If the system defines INTMAX_MAX, assume that intmax_t works, and
 | ||||
|    similarly for UINTMAX_MAX and uintmax_t.  This avoids problems with | ||||
|    assuming one type where another is used by the system.  */ | ||||
| 
 | ||||
| # ifndef INTMAX_MAX | ||||
| #  undef INTMAX_C | ||||
| #  undef intmax_t | ||||
| #  if LONG_MAX >> 30 == 1 | ||||
| typedef long long int gl_intmax_t; | ||||
| #   define intmax_t gl_intmax_t | ||||
| #  elif defined GL_INT64_T | ||||
| #   define intmax_t int64_t | ||||
| #  else | ||||
| typedef long int gl_intmax_t; | ||||
| #   define intmax_t gl_intmax_t | ||||
| #  endif | ||||
| # endif | ||||
| 
 | ||||
| # ifndef UINTMAX_MAX | ||||
| #  undef UINTMAX_C | ||||
| #  undef uintmax_t | ||||
| #  if ULONG_MAX >> 31 == 1 | ||||
| typedef unsigned long long int gl_uintmax_t; | ||||
| #   define uintmax_t gl_uintmax_t | ||||
| #  elif defined GL_UINT64_T | ||||
| #   define uintmax_t uint64_t | ||||
| #  else | ||||
| typedef unsigned long int gl_uintmax_t; | ||||
| #   define uintmax_t gl_uintmax_t | ||||
| #  endif | ||||
| # endif | ||||
| 
 | ||||
| /* Verify that intmax_t and uintmax_t have the same size.  Too much code
 | ||||
|    breaks if this is not the case.  If this check fails, the reason is likely | ||||
|    to be found in the autoconf macros.  */ | ||||
| typedef int _verify_intmax_size[sizeof (intmax_t) == sizeof (uintmax_t) | ||||
|                                 ? 1 : -1]; | ||||
| 
 | ||||
| # define GNULIB_defined_stdint_types 1 | ||||
| # endif /* !GNULIB_defined_stdint_types */ | ||||
